New wetland habitat at Gardens by the Bay to be twice as large as originally planned | Video
An urban wetland being built in Gardens by the Bay as part of the Bay East Garden development will be twice the size of what was originally planned. That’s after scientists find that mangroves in that environment can capture more carbon compared to natural ecosystems. Rebecca Metteo with more.
